It's been rumored for a while, and now there is proof - the Phoenix Coyotes are in serious financial trouble. They have reportedly lost $30 million in each of the last two seasons. If they cant renegotiate their lease deal, the franchise will begin looking for ways to break the lease and relocate. No team will stay where they are losing significant amounts of money preventing it from operating effectively. They have the 5th worst attendance figures in the league right now and that doesnt help their situation at all.
